Tigariya, Baijupada
Tigariya is a village located in the Bejupada Tehsil of Dausa district of Rajasthan. The village falls in Baijupada block and comes under Bavadi Kheda Gram Panchayat. It belongs to Dausa parliament constituency and Bandikui assembly constituency.
As on May 2024, the current population of Tigariya is 730 out of which 395 are males and rest 335 are females. The sex ratio of this village is 848 females per 1000 males. There are around 86 teenagers in Tigariya. It has literacy rate of 68% which means around 495 persons can read and write. Total 0 people belonging to scheduled caste and 0 scheduled tribe people live in the village. There are around 153 households in Tigariya, which means every family has 5 members on average.
